diff --git a/hw/acpi/ich9.c b/hw/acpi/ich9.c index 2050af67b9..0313e71e74 100644 --- a/hw/acpi/ich9.c +++ b/hw/acpi/ich9.c @@ -136,9 +136,7 @@ void ich9_pm_iospace_update(ICH9LPCPMRegs *pm, uint32_t pm_io_base) static int ich9_pm_post_load(void *opaque, int version_id) { ICH9LPCPMRegs *pm = opaque; - uint32_t pm_io_base = pm->pm_io_base; - pm->pm_io_base = 0; - ich9_pm_iospace_update(pm, pm_io_base); + ich9_pm_iospace_update(pm, pm->pm_io_base); return 0; }
The first thing ich9_pm_iospace_update() does is to set pm->pm_io_base to the pm_io_base parameter. The pm_io_base parameter's value is the old one of pm->pm_io_base. Signed-off-by: Bernhard Beschow <shentey@gmail.com> --- hw/acpi/ich9.c | 4 +--- 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 3 deletions(-)
